Details: Sandy Bull was an American folk musician who rose to prominence with a series of albums on the Vanguard label in the 1960's and 70's. "Still Valentine's Day 1969" is a comprised of two live shows recorded at The Matrix in San Francisco in 1969 with Bull playing shimmering electric guitar and oud, accompanied by tape loops. Previously available on CD, this is the first ever vinyl pressing and includes the original liner notes from Byron Coley. Patti Smith declared that Bull was "no minor player. He influenced, however subtly, an entire generation. His reinvention of classic pieces paved the way for my own experiments."
